垂向不均匀介质中波传播特点的研究

摘    要:本文由波传播问题的变分原理导出了垂向不均匀介质中的弹性波波动方程及纵波和横波波动方程。在不同的假设条件下得到了纵、横波波动方程的几种简化形式,其中包括地震勘探中常用的变系数波动方程。利用有限单元法,求得了垂向不均匀介质中波动方程的数值解。通过数值结果对纵、横波之间的耦合程度以及介质的不均匀性对波的衰减作用进行了讨论。

A STUDY ON CHARACTERISTICS OF WAVE PROPAGATION IN A VERTICALLY INHOMOGENEOUS MEDIUM

Abstract:According to the variational principle for wave propagation, the elastic wave equation and the compressional and shear wave equations in a vertically inhomogeneous medium are developed.Under different assumptions,several simplified forms of the compressional and shear wave equations are derived One of them is the variable coefficient wave equation often used in the seismic prospecting The numerical solution of the wave equation in the vertically inhomogeneous medium is obtaind by the use of finite element method.A discussion is made on the coupling intensity between the compressional and shear waves and the amplitude attenuation resulting from the inhomogeneity of the medium.
